The biggest problem with a crawl area is standing water that can cause decomposing posts, mold, mildew, and drooping floor joists. Standing water is likewise a mosquito breeding place. Repairing the crawl space can include: Drainage systems, such as a French drain, and the setup of a sump pump Mold removal and after that taking steps to be sure it doesn't return Repair work of any dry rot The setup of a vapor barrieran extensive plastic sheet Fixing anything the water/moisture harmed Elimination of any insects who have actually made it their house Elimination of wet or mold insulation products and changing insulation Reinforcing or replacing joists Cleansing, aerating, insulating, and reinforcing or replacing the joists in the crawl space can cost from.

Removing and changing the insulation will help to decrease your energy bills. A pier and beam foundation causes the house to sit about 18" off the ground. The home rests on a series of piers which are supported by beams. It's a good foundation, as the crawl area produced by the 18" admits to wiring and pipes, however soil shifts, or perhaps the piers were not positioned close enough to each other.

To have a healthy structure, watch on the water/sewer lines to ensure they are not leaking. Foundation Repair Kansas City Cost. Leaking pipelines will eventually trigger disintegration, which might result in trouble with the foundation.

It's easy for water damage to take place and not be discovered due to the fact that those pipes are under your house. You usually understand if you have such a leakage with a higher than typical water costs. To be proactive with water lines, you can also have your plumbing professional perform static tests on your water lines.

Getting a soil report is essential before developing your house. A geotechnical engineer can tell you from soil tests if the soil will support a home without problems. However, not all new building gets a soil report, and if you live in an older home, you have no concept if a soil test was done.

 

 

It will cost in between for a structural engineer's report. They will examine all noticeable portions of the foundation, basement, and crawl area for signs of distress, water damage, and deterioration. A report from a structural engineer can be trusted due to the fact that they aren't trying to sell you anything. This is not to say that professionals will repair something that isn't broken, but opinions from uninvolved, well-informed parties are always useful.
